Nigeria, Jan. 29 -- Veteran Nigerian striker Brown Ideye has voiced his frustration over the poor state of the Nigeria Premier Football League (NPFL), stating that the league is getting worse rather than improving.

The 36-year-old forward, who has played in leagues across Europe, Asia, and the Middle East, recently returned to the NPFL with Enyimba International.

Ideye's professional journey began nearly two decades ago with Ocean Boys.

However, despite his excitement to be back, he is disappointed that the league remains in disarray.

Speaking after Enyimba's 2-0 defeat to Kwara United in Ilorin-a result that marked the club's third consecutive loss in all competitions-Ideye did not hold back his criticism.
